@@ -0,0 +1,32 @@ | ||
class Store < ActiveRecord::Base | ||
|
||
class UndefinedError < StandardError; end | ||
|
||
has_many :users | ||
has_many :products | ||
|
||
validates_presence_of :name | ||
validates_uniqueness_of :host | ||
|
||
# From Altered Beast - an empty host field makes it the default store to display | ||
def host=(value) | ||
write_attribute :host, value.to_s.downcase | ||
end | ||
|
||
def self.main | ||
@main ||= find :first, :conditions => {:host => ''} | ||
end | ||
|
||
def self.find_by_host(name) | ||
return nil if name.nil? | ||
name.downcase! | ||
name.strip! | ||
name.sub! /^www\./, '' | ||
sites = find :all, :conditions => ['host = ? or host = ?', name, ''] | ||
sites.reject { |s| s.default? }.first || sites.first | ||
end | ||
|
||
def default? | ||
host.blank? | ||
end | ||
end |
